Action Clutch's Stage 2 (1KS) clutch kit is the ideal choice for peak performance and long-term durability. The kit uses a reinforced Steel-Backed segmented Kevlar friction material, giving you superior strength that withstands day to day wear and tear. This kit features a single diaphragm heavy-duty pressure plate that provides an OEM-like pedal feel with smooth engagement after proper break in. In addition, the Kevlar material offers great advantages like extended lifespan, buttery smooth engagement and heat dissipation. Whether you have a basic bolt-on setup or more extensive engine modifications such as cams, this kit will get the job done. This clutch kit is not recommended for drag racing or drifting.
